How do I label a legend in sheets?
Add a label legend
Click Insert > Chart to add the graph to the sheet. Click the Chart type drop-down menu to select one of the pie graph types to add a label legend to. Click in the Add Label box, and select the cell range that includes your chart data.
How do you change the Legend name in Google Sheets?
To change this, simply rename the first row of the column.
- Double-click the column cell (or double-tap).
- Enter any name that you want.
- Hit ‘Enter’ (or just tap anywhere else on the screen). This will change the name of the legend, too.

How do you do a series in Google Sheets?
Use autofill to complete a series
- On your computer, open a spreadsheet in Google Sheets.
- In a column or row, enter text, numbers, or dates in at least two cells next to each other.
- Highlight the cells. You’ll see a small blue box in the lower right corner.
- Drag the blue box any number of cells down or across.
How do you change the label of a legend in Excel?
- Select your chart in Excel, and click Design > Select Data.
- Click on the legend name you want to change in the Select Data Source dialog box, and click Edit.
- Type a legend name into the Series name text box, and click OK.

How do I edit the legend text in Excel?
On the Design tab, in the Data group, click Select Data. In the Select Data Source dialog box, in the Legend Entries (Series) box, select the legend entry that you want to change. Click Edit. Tip: To add a new legend entry, click Add, or to remove a legend entry, click Remove.

How do you make an XY graph in Google Sheets?
Change the chart type
The Chart editor dialog box will appear on the right side of the screen. Open the dropdown menu for Chart type, and scroll down to find the Scatter chart option. Select it, and your data will convert to an x-y graph.

How do I add error bars in Google Sheets?
Add error bars to a chart
- On your computer, open a spreadsheet in Google Sheets.
- To open the editor panel, double-click the chart.
- Click Customize. Series.
- Check the box next to “Error bars.”
- Choose the type and value.

What are figure legends?
Essentially the figure legend is the text accompanying a figure and is typically displayed underneath it in papers and reports.The purpose of a figure legend is to enable the reader to understand a figure without having to refer to the main text of your manuscript.
